H.R. 1050 (114th)
To clarify that funding for the Public Company Accounting Oversight Board is not subject to the sequester.

Summary
Makes any sequestration ordered by the President under the Balanced Budget and Emergency Deficit Control Act of 1985 (Gramm-Rudman-Hollings Act) inapplicable to funding of the Public Company Accounting Oversight Board.
